Abstract

The main goal of the article is to take a theoretical reflection on a spatially separated family (also called temporary incomplete or transnational) as a result of labor migration. Global socio-cultural changes and the evolution of individual attitudes towards the life are changing contemporary families. Despite the transformation the family plays a key role in human development, and adults not only highly value family life and children, but perceive the child as a source of personal and family happiness. The article presents the scope of economic migration of Poles and their impact on family life. The main remarks refer to the psychological effects of separation for children, adolescents and spouses. Attention is drawn to the risk of loneliness, parentification and parental alienation. This paper presents also an attempt to classify spatially separated families as a result of economic migrations.
